Kamara's 6 TDs tie NFL record; Saints beat Vikings 52-33

Alvin Kamara tied an NFL record by running for six touchdowns in a game and finished with a career-high 155 yards rushing to help New Orleans beat the Minnesota Vikings 52-33 on Friday and clinch a fourth straight NFC South title. Wearing different colored shoes – one red and one green on Christmas Day – Kamara sprinted for a 40-yard touchdown on the game’s opening drive. Kamara equaled a record set by Hall of Fame fullback Ernie Nevers in 1929 for the Chicago Cardinals.

49ers unable to keep up with Bills in 34-24 loss

Kendrick Bourne caught a pass from Nick Mullens and celebrated an apparent touchdown that would have kept the San Francisco 49ers in the game. The play got overturned by replay and instead of being able to move the ball the final few inches for a score, the Niners self-destructed with a false start on an attempted quarterback sneak followed by an interception. It was that kind of night for the 49ers’ offense, which couldn’t keep up with Josh Allen and the Buffalo Bills in San Francisco’s first game at its temporary new home in Arizona.

Skidding Cardinals running out of time to get back on track

As is often the case in the NFL, opposing defenses have adjusted to the Cardinals and are making life difficult for second-year quarterback Kyler Murray. The Cardinals (6-6) have lost three straight games and four of their last five after Sunday’s 38-28 setback against the Los Angeles Rams. Kingsbury said the lack of offensive execution started to show in the team’s 28-21 loss to the Seahawks on Nov. 19.

Chiefs rally to beat Broncos 22-16 to clinch playoff berth

Patrick Mahomes threw for 318 yards and a touchdown, Harrison Butker was perfect on five field goals, and the Kansas City Chiefs overcame some red-zone woes and big mistakes that cost them two more scores to hold off the Denver Broncos 22-16 on Sunday night. Travis Kelce had eight receptions for 136 yards and the go-ahead TD grab late in the third quarter, and Tyrann Mathieu twice picked off Broncos quarterback Drew Lock – the second with 24 seconds left to seal the win – as the Chiefs clinched a playoff berth by improving to 11-1 for the second time in franchise history.

Titans place Jadeveon Clowney on IR among several roster moves

Titans outside linebacker Jadeveon Clowney, who has already been ruled out for the Week 11 game against the Ravens, has been placed on injured reserve, the team announced on Saturday. Clowney has been dealing with a knee injury that forced him to miss the Week 9 game against the Bears, however, he did suit up in Week 10 versus the Colts. It has been a rough first season in Nashville for Clowney, who has failed to make the kind of impact most expected. The outside linebacker has yet to total a single sack in eight games played. Along with Clowney, the Titans have also placed cornerback Kareem Orr on IR with a groin injury.
